I checked for anything out of the ordinary (hurricane Fay EAS, LSS skip and such) and found two stations going at it on 1020. I heard an ad for "Peoria" and knew that I had old friend WPEO (1 KW daytimer). They were easily overpowering KDKA and abruptly went into their signoff spiel right at 2100 EDT. They do NOT use the SSB as KDKA instantly popped up to a good level.
So, if you need WPEO try for them just short of 2100 EDT. On 1430 I heard a strong bluegrass / country station but the music may have been completely eclectic, instead of local WXNT. Is this Toronto? The area NE of Indy is where WXNT has a huge null as their figure-8 pattern (NNW-SSE) protects St. Louis and Toronto (somewhat). I drove 2 1/2 miles and WXNT was L&C. 1020 WPEO IL Peoria 8-20 2059 Good over KDKA w/local ad and s/off ann. No SSB.
